Certificate in Technology Enhanced Learning and Digital Learning Design

The Certificate in Technology Enhanced Learning and Digital Learning Design is designed to support existing learning professionals and pre-service teachers to develop the relevant knowledge, skills and competence for designing and facilitating technology-enhanced learning within relevant FET, ETB, adult and corporate learning sectors.

The Certificate in Learning and Technology will lead to a special purpose award at Level 9 (10 ECTS credits) on the National Framework of Qualifications. Learners who successfully complete this course may opt to apply for the MA in Educational Practice.

Certificate in Leadership, Governance and Change Management in Early Childhood Home Visiting

The Certificate in Leadership, Governance and Change Management in Early Childhood Home Visiting is a 12-week programme where students will develop knowledge, skills, and values, through the study of key topics incorporated throughout the programme. 

These include leadership theories and concepts, sociocultural theory, learning styles, preparing training and development, change and conflict management, and national early childhood frameworks and policy.

The Certificate in Early Childhood Education and Care will lead to a special purpose award at Level 7 (10 ECTS credits) on the National Framework of Qualifications.

Learners who successfully complete this course may opt to progress to the Bachelor of Arts (Honours) Early Childhood Education and Care.

 

Certificate in Curriculum and Pedagogical Practice for Early Childhood Home Visiting

Over the course of this part-time, blended learning Certificate in Curriculum and Pedagogical Practice for Early Childhood Home Visiting, you will develop knowledge, skills and values, through the study of key topics incorporated throughout the programme.

These include pedagogies and curricula, creativity and play, music, movement, art and drama, children’s holistic learning and development, supporting transitions, well-being and parent/family involvement, and Irish early childhood frameworks.

The Certificate in Early Childhood Education and Care will lead to a special purpose award at Level 6 (20 ECTS credits) on the National Framework of Qualifications.

Learners who successfully complete this course may opt to progress to the Bachelor of Arts (Honours) Early Childhood Education and Care.
